MIAMI BEACH, Fla., Feb. 13, 2013 /PRNewswire/ -- Mixed In Key today announced the release of iMashup 2.0, the newest version of its popular iOS app that allows users to easily mix songs together whenever inspiration strikes. iMashup 2.0 adds new features, such as looping, copy/paste and audio segment rearranging that enables anyone to create professional-quality audio mixes on their iOS device.

"iMashup provides users with a powerful, intuitive and easy-to-use tool to create their very own mashups directly on their iPhones or iPads in five minutes or less," said Yakov Vorobyev, president of Mixed In Key. "Users can experiment with their music collections and see which songs are a perfect fit to be played together. I've discovered beautiful combinations in my own music collection."
iMashup allows users to access music from their iPhone, iPad or iPod to beatmatch and harmonically mix tracks. With the updated version comes the option to copy/paste and loop audio segments, making it easier to fit songs of different lengths together. In iMashup 2.0, segments can be dragged to any location in the project, allowing users to rearrange a song to make it their own. Additional updates include audio export while the application is running in the background and an easy-to-understand listing of audio formats that are available for sharing.
Users can add a track to the project and Mixed In Key's unparalleled key-detection algorithm will sort the rest of the music collection based on harmonic compatibility with the first track in the project. The most compatible tracks will appear at the top of the browser making it easy to select songs that will mix well together.
iMashup enables users to easily adjust the high, mid, and low frequency ranges to help place emphasis on the desired part of a song, whether that be the bassline, melody or hi-hats. Mashups can be saved and exported as M4A files to be sent over email, shared on Facebook, or synced with iTunes as high-quality WAV files.

About Mixed In Key LLC
Mixed In Key is a DJ-powered company founded by Yakov Vorobyev in early 2006. Mixed In Key software is currently the #1 harmonic-mixing DJ tool used by tens of thousands of professional DJs, as well as GRAMMY®-winning producers. The company also produces Platinum Notes, an audio-mastering application that works standalone or in tandem with Mixed In Key; Mashup, an audio editor for easily creating Mashups; and other apps for Mac OS X, Windows and iOS.
